ArangoDB 是一個開源的分布式原生多模型數據庫,提供了高性能的數據同步機制。要提升 ArangoDB 的數據同步機制,可以從以下幾個方面進行考慮:
ArangoDB 使用類 SQL 的查詢語言 AQL,并支持圖 (graph)、文檔 (document) 和鍵/值對 (key/value) 三種數據模型。其數據同步機制主要通過多節點技術和異步復制來實現高可用性和數據一致性。
在實際應用中,可以根據業務需求選擇合適的數據同步策略。例如,對于需要高可用性的應用,可以使用 ArangoDB 的主動故障轉移或 OneShard 部署模式;對于需要大規模擴展的應用,則可以考慮使用集群部署。
通過上述方法,可以有效地提升 ArangoDB 的數據同步機制,確保數據的一致性和可用性,從而滿足各種應用場景的需求。